Why was W.E.B. Dubois seen as Booker T Washington's intellectual opposite?
Dubois believed violence was the answer to overturn oppressive laws.
Washington believed in promotion of a talented tenth while Dubois beleived in working for equality.
DuBois believed in the practice of non-violent civil disobedience while Washington believed in violent protest.
DuBois believed in actively seeking civil rights while Washington believed in gradually working for rights.

What effect did Plessy V Ferguson have on US Society particularly in the South?
Racial Segregation of public facilities was permitted by the court.
Publicly funded universities were forced to admit African Americans.
Taxes were increased to pay for new schools.
Discrimination in private businesses was outlawed.

How did the Supreme Court justify Plessy V Ferguson?
They argued the the Civil Rights act of 1875 was meant to keep African Americans from gaining equality.
It argued the Equal Protection Clause in the Constitution only applied to gender discrimination.
It argued that the 14th and 15th amendments gave polticial, but not social rights to African Americans.
It argued that violence would result from forcing desegregation and would hurt the country as a whole.
